i said i would report back when i talked to my family about this kid. i actually got to make a trip up there yesterday and i caught the bastrop-rayville game. the DT that the thread is about is a man child. i asked and he is thought to be a soph. but a jr. in age. so he might be a 2011 recruit if he can get his grades in order. not 100% sure on this info but thats the report i got.

now on to the play on to the play on the field. the kid dominated the first half. bastrop would try to pound rayville and would never get anywhere. he is a little on the short side. looked 5'11' maybe a little taller from the stands. he is very thick though. he got double teamed on every snap and was still a force. he has great vision and can move. bastrop started running away from him and he looked like glen dorsey moving laterally down the LOS.

in the third qtr he was hit with the cramp bug and was basically playing on one leg. he couldnt bend his ankle because of the cramps. he was still moving and making tackles up and down the LOS. i was fairly impressed with him. if he has one or two more years of high school it will be fun to watch his development.
